Demand for VPN services skyrocketed over 2,100% on Sept. 22 compared with the previous 28 days, according to figures from Top10VPN.
By Sept. 26, demand peaked at 3,082% above average, and it has continued to remain high since, at 1,991% above normal levels, Top10VPN said.
Nationwide protests over Iran's strict Islamic dress code began on Sept. 16 following the death of Mahsa Amini, a 22-year-old woman. Amini died under suspicious circumstances after being detained — and allegedly struck — by Iran's so-called"morality police" for wearing her hijab too loosely. Iranian authorities denied any wrongdoing and claimed Amini died of a heart attack.. The government has reported 41 deaths.
Swiss startup Proton said it saw daily signups to its VPN service balloon as much as 5,000% at the peak of the Iran protests compared to average levels. Proton is best known as the creator of ProtonMail, a popular privacy-focused email service. The most popular VPN services during the protests in Iran have been Lantern, Mullvad and Psiphon, according to Top10VPN, with ExpressVPN also seeing big increases. Some VPNs are free to use, while others require a monthly subscription.The use of VPNs in tightly restricted countries like Iran hasn't been without its challenges.
Periodic internet outages in Iran have"continued daily in a curfew-style rolling manner," said NetBlocks, in a blog post. The disruption"affects connectivity at the network layer," NetBlocks said, meaning they're not easily solved through the use of VPNs.
